<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
</head>
<body style="word-wrap: break-word; -webkit-nbsp-mode: space; line-break: after-white-space;" class="">
The Cisco JTAPI API includes the concept of a MediaTerminal that can be registered as either a CTI Port or CTI RoutePoint, been that way for a while I believe.
<div class=""><br class="">
</div>
<div class="">All that really means is the negotiate the RTP TX/RX IPAddress and UDP Port when a call arrives or is placed to/from the MediaTerminal you register</div>
<div class=""><br class="">
</div>
<div class="">The overview of the MediaTerminal are on this page:</div>
<div class=""><br class="">
</div>
<div class=""><a href="https://www.cisco.com/c/en/us/td/docs/voice_ip_comm/cucm/jtapi_dev/9_1_1/jtapidevguide/featsupported.html" class="">https://www.cisco.com/c/en/us/td/docs/voice_ip_comm/cucm/jtapi_dev/9_1_1/jtapidevguide/featsupported.html</a></div>
<div class=""><br class="">
</div>
<div class="">You still need a ‘media engine’ to send/receive RTP streams, the Cisco JTAPI library does not have any media termination, just the ability to control/signal CTI Port/Route Point RTP streams.</div>
<div class=""><br class="">
</div>
<div class="">I’ve successfully tested using a CTIRoute Point instead of a SIP Trunk for call recording, pretty handy for ourselves when we have a solid JTAPI codebase but no SIP stack (as yet). I’m sure there are other situations when a CTI RoutePoint has
 been used instead of a SIP Trunk.</div>
<div class=""><br class="">
</div>
<div class="">Kind Regards</div>
<div class=""><br class="">
</div>
<div class="">Stephen Welsh</div>
<div class="">CTO</div>
<div class="">UnifiedFX</div>
<div class=""><br class="">
</div>
<div class=""><br class="">
<div><br class="">
<blockquote type="cite" class="">
<div class="">On 22 Mar 2018, at 20:46, Lelio Fulgenzi <<a href="mailto:lelio@uoguelph.ca" class="">lelio@uoguelph.ca</a>> wrote:</div>
<br class="Apple-interchange-newline">
<div class="">
<div class="WordSection1" style="page: WordSection1; font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px;">
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<o:p class=""> </o:p></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
This is an interesting thread. You talk about terminating media. But, we know that an unregistered CTI routepoint will forward calls appropriately. That’s what we use for phantom extensions and forwarding calls to call trees in Connection.<o:p class=""></o:p></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<o:p class=""> </o:p></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
Are these apps you are referring to using this method to route calls to a SIP trunk for example? Or are they actually registered?<o:p class=""></o:p></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<o:p class=""> </o:p></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<span style="font-family: Arial, sans-serif;" class="">---<o:p class=""></o:p></span></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<b class=""><span style="font-family: Arial, sans-serif;" class="">Lelio Fulgenzi, B.A.</span></b><span style="font-family: Arial, sans-serif;" class=""><span class="Apple-converted-space"> </span>| Senior Analyst<o:p class=""></o:p></span></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<span style="font-family: Arial, sans-serif; color: rgb(51, 51, 51);" class="">Computing and Communications Services</span><span style="font-family: Arial, sans-serif;" class=""><span class="Apple-converted-space"> </span>| University of Guelph<o:p class=""></o:p></span></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<span style="font-family: Arial, sans-serif;" class="">Room 037 Animal Science & Nutrition Bldg | 50 Stone Rd E | Guelph, ON | N1G 2W1<o:p class=""></o:p></span></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<span style="font-family: Arial, sans-serif;" class="">519-824-4120 Ext. 56354 |<span class="Apple-converted-space"> </span><a href="mailto:lelio@uoguelph.ca" style="color: purple; text-decoration: underline;" class=""><span style="color: rgb(5, 99, 193);" class="">lelio@uoguelph.ca</span></a><o:p class=""></o:p></span></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<span style="font-family: Arial, sans-serif;" class=""><o:p class=""> </o:p></span></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<a href="http://www.uoguelph.ca/ccs" style="color: purple; text-decoration: underline;" class=""><span style="font-family: Arial, sans-serif;" class="">www.uoguelph.ca/ccs</span></a><span style="font-family: Arial, sans-serif; color: rgb(31, 73, 125);" class=""><span class="Apple-converted-space"> </span>|
 @UofGCCS on Instagram, Twitter and Facebook<o:p class=""></o:p></span></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<span style="font-family: Arial, sans-serif;" class=""><o:p class=""> </o:p></span></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<span id="cid:image001.png@01D3C1FD.60121200"><image001.png></span><o:p class=""></o:p></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<o:p class=""> </o:p></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<b class="">From:</b><span class="Apple-converted-space"> </span>cisco-voip [<a href="mailto:cisco-voip-bounces@puck.nether.net" class="">mailto:cisco-voip-bounces@puck.nether.net</a>]<span class="Apple-converted-space"> </span><b class="">On Behalf Of<span class="Apple-converted-space"> </span></b>Anthony
 Holloway<br class="">
<b class="">Sent:</b><span class="Apple-converted-space"> </span>Thursday, March 22, 2018 1:45 PM<br class="">
<b class="">To:</b><span class="Apple-converted-space"> </span>Brian Meade <<a href="mailto:bmeade90@vt.edu" class="">bmeade90@vt.edu</a>><br class="">
<b class="">Cc:</b><span class="Apple-converted-space"> </span>Cisco VoIP Group <<a href="mailto:cisco-voip@puck.nether.net" class="">cisco-voip@puck.nether.net</a>><br class="">
<b class="">Subject:</b><span class="Apple-converted-space"> </span>Re: [cisco-voip] EngHouse CTI Route Points<o:p class=""></o:p></div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<o:p class=""> </o:p></div>
<div class="">
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
So, what I'm gathering from the responses (some to me directly), is that CTI Route Points have for a long time, been able to terminate media, and I was just unaware.  Given that I have never worked with the CTI protocol, I guess this makes sense, as I was just
 deriving my understanding from UCCX or CUACA type apps which use CTI Ports.  Got it.<o:p class=""></o:p></div>
</div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<o:p class=""> </o:p></div>
<div class="">
<div class="">
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
On Thu, Mar 22, 2018 at 12:10 PM Brian Meade <<a href="mailto:bmeade90@vt.edu" style="color: purple; text-decoration: underline;" class="">bmeade90@vt.edu</a>> wrote:<o:p class=""></o:p></div>
</div>
<blockquote style="border-style: none none none solid; border-left-width: 1pt; border-left-color: rgb(204, 204, 204); padding: 0in 0in 0in 6pt; margin-left: 4.8pt; margin-right: 0in;" class="">
<div class="">
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
Probably just started with Cisco trying to sell licenses for ports.  Similar to Unity Connection.  Unity Connection still even has virtual ports even with SIP.<o:p class=""></o:p></div>
</div>
<div class="">
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<o:p class=""> </o:p></div>
<div class="">
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
On Thu, Mar 22, 2018 at 11:03 AM, NateCCIE <<a href="mailto:nateccie@gmail.com" target="_blank" style="color: purple; text-decoration: underline;" class="">nateccie@gmail.com</a>> wrote:<o:p class=""></o:p></div>
<blockquote style="border-style: none none none solid; border-left-width: 1pt; border-left-color: rgb(204, 204, 204); padding: 0in 0in 0in 6pt; margin-left: 4.8pt; margin-right: 0in;" class="">
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
Genesis call center does the same thing. I think it’s just a Cisco thing for their apps with respect to CTI ports.<br class="">
<br class="">
Sent from my iPhone<o:p class=""></o:p></div>
<div class="">
<div class="">
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<br class="">
> On Mar 22, 2018, at 8:40 AM, Anthony Holloway <<a href="mailto:avholloway%2Bcisco-voip@gmail.com" target="_blank" style="color: purple; text-decoration: underline;" class="">avholloway+cisco-voip@gmail.com</a>> wrote:<br class="">
><br class="">
> Can someone please tell me how EngHouse can get away with using only CTI Route Points and no CTI Ports, and yet, still terminate media?<br class="">
><br class="">
> If they're aren't doing anything fancy, then why do so many, if not all other, CTI applications, require both CTI Route Points and CTI Ports?<br class="">
><br class="">
> Signed,<br class="">
> Confused about CTI<o:p class=""></o:p></div>
</div>
</div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
> _______________________________________________<br class="">
> cisco-voip mailing list<br class="">
><span class="Apple-converted-space"> </span><a href="mailto:cisco-voip@puck.nether.net" target="_blank" style="color: purple; text-decoration: underline;" class="">cisco-voip@puck.nether.net</a><br class="">
><span class="Apple-converted-space"> </span><a href="https://puck.nether.net/mailman/listinfo/cisco-voip" target="_blank" style="color: purple; text-decoration: underline;" class="">https://puck.nether.net/mailman/listinfo/cisco-voip</a><br class="">
_______________________________________________<br class="">
cisco-voip mailing list<br class="">
<a href="mailto:cisco-voip@puck.nether.net" target="_blank" style="color: purple; text-decoration: underline;" class="">cisco-voip@puck.nether.net</a><br class="">
<a href="https://puck.nether.net/mailman/listinfo/cisco-voip" target="_blank" style="color: purple; text-decoration: underline;" class="">https://puck.nether.net/mailman/listinfo/cisco-voip</a><o:p class=""></o:p></div>
</blockquote>
</div>
<div style="margin: 0in 0in 0.0001pt; font-size: 11pt; font-family: Calibri, sans-serif;" class="">
<o:p class=""> </o:p></div>
</div>
</blockquote>
</div>
</div>
<span style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px; float: none; display: inline !important;" class="">_______________________________________________</span><br style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px;" class="">
<span style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px; float: none; display: inline !important;" class="">cisco-voip
 mailing list</span><br style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px;" class="">
<span style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px; float: none; display: inline !important;" class=""><a href="mailto:cisco-voip@puck.nether.net" class="">cisco-voip@puck.nether.net</a></span><br style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px;" class="">
<span style="font-family: Helvetica; font-size: 12px; font-style: normal; font-variant-caps: normal; font-weight: normal; letter-spacing: normal; text-align: start; text-indent: 0px; text-transform: none; white-space: normal; word-spacing: 0px; -webkit-text-stroke-width: 0px; float: none; display: inline !important;" class=""><a href="https://puck.nether.net/mailman/listinfo/cisco-voip" class="">https://puck.nether.net/mailman/listinfo/cisco-voip</a></span></div>
</blockquote>
</div>
<br class="">
</div>
</body>
</html>